Pontyclun
Ystrad Mynach
The major train station for departures in Pontyclun is Pontyclun. Find all the information you need to know about services, amenities and connections at Pontyclun for your trip from Pontyclun to Ystrad Mynach.
Amenities at train station
information
Parking
- Car Park: Station Car Park
Accessibility
- Staff help available: Yes
- Step free access coverage: Yes
- Step free access note: Category B1. Step free access to Platform 1 (to Cardiff) from the station car park. Step free access to Platform 2 (to Swansea) from Station Terrace. Access between the platforms is via a footbridge with steps or a long detour via Station Terrace and Station Approach.
-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ided
-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
- Ramp for train access: Yes
- Wheelchairs available: No
-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No
Public transport options for Pontyclun
- Onward travel information: The nearest bus stops are in Cowbridge Road and Llantrisant Road.
- Location for Rail Replacement Services: Wait outside The Windsor pub adjacent to the station car park
The major train station for arrivals in Ystrad Mynach is Ystrad Mynach. Find all the information you need to know about services, amenities and connections at Ystrad Mynach for your journey to Ystrad Mynach from Pontyclun.
Amenities at train station
information
Ticket Office Hours
- Opening hours: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, Thursday, Friday, Saturday 07:30 - 13:00 Sunday Closed Temporary opening hours due to the COVID-19 pandemic.
Parking
- Car Park: Station Car Park
Accessibility
- Staff help available: Yes
- Step free access coverage: Yes
- Step free access note: Category B. Step free access to Platform 1 (to Cardiff) via a footbridge with lifts. Step free access to Platform 2 (to Rhymney) from the car park.
- Accessible car park equipment: Wheelchair users can use car park equipment at this station unaided
- Accessible ticket machines: There are accessible ticket machines at this station
- Accessible ticket machines note: The ticket machine(s) do not accept cash. Payment is by major debit and credit cards only.
- Ramp for train access: Yes
- Wheelchairs available: No
- Impaired mobility set down / pick up points available: No
Information Desk
- Information available from staff: Yes - from ticket office
- Helpline Contact: 03333 211202
- Passenger Information Systems: Departure screens, Arrival screens
Public transport options for Ystrad Mynach
- Location for Rail Replacement Services: Wait at Rail Link Bus stop adjacent to station car park
